Sensex ends 128 points lower; Metal, Capital Goods, Bankex plunge

Indian markets ended lower on Wednesday as investors await tomorrow`s European Central Bank meeting. Metal, capital goods and banking stocks led the fall in the overall markets. FMCG and technology stocks managed to outperform the market.

At the close, the BSE Sensex declined 127.53 points and closed at 17,313.34 while NSE Nifty fell by 48.30 points and closed at 5,225.70.

Top Gainers in Sensex
Hindustan Unilever (1.84%), Tata Consultancy Services (1.41%), ITC (0.66%), Oil & Natural Gas Corporation (0.57%), and HDFC Bank (0.36%).

Top Losers in Sensex
Electricals (4.98%), Jindal Steel & Power (4.78%), ICICI Bank(3.56%), Tata Steel (3.42%), Sterlite Industries (India) (3.17%), and Larsen & Toubro (2.89%) were the biggest losers in the Sensex.
